Saanich People


The Saanich people have lived on what is known today as the Saanich Peninsula, amongst a series of small islands now known as the Gulf Islands near the southern most tip of Vancouver Island for hundreds and thousands of years. This can be determined through the ancient language called SENĆOŦEN. Within the SENĆOŦEN language are the keys, blueprints, technologies, and sciences to what was once sustainable living in this highly diverse bio-region. Each place and island had a SENĆOŦEN name prior to European contact and our people had relationships with every mountain, valley, landscape and sea place, which provided everything we needed through hunting, gathering, harvesting, ceremony and ultimately a good Saanich life...
